Government announces Energy Price Guarantee
The Government has announced that a new Energy Price Guarantee will have effect from 1 October 2022, replacing the Price Cap and ensuring that the average annual energy bill will be £2,500 for the next two years.

IHT: Lifetime charitable giving
A discount on the rate of Inheritance Tax (IHT) applies for deaths after 5 April 2012 where 10% or more of the net value of the estate is left to charity under the terms of a will. Charitable gifts can also be made during a donor's lifetime. Which is the most tax efficient for donor and donee?

Settling UK debt not a remittance
In Raj Sehgal and Sanjeev Mehan v HMRC [2022] TC 8581, the First Tier Tribunal (FTT) found that arrangements which resulted in a non-UK entity settling a UK-based indemnity did not represent a taxable remittance for the taxpayers.

Court confirms UK's group asset transfer rules
In Gallaher Limited v HMRC (Case C-707/20),  the Advocate General to the CJEU decided that the UK group asset transfer rules were justified in restricting the EU Freedom of Establishment and the lack of ability to defer the tax payment was not disproportionate given that consideration was received.

Great British VAT penalty takeaway 
In the Great British Takeaway v HMRC [2022] TC8584 a fish and chip shop failed in an attempt at appealing a sizeable VAT assessment, including tax penalties levied at 50% of lost tax. The business owners failed to convince HMRC that it had a reliable daily till reconciliation processes with witness statements given to the tribunal by the owners being ruled inadmissible and their verbal evidence unreliable.
